    When I import clips into an event, they are arranged in ‘name’ order, with the default name being the date/time of creation. I’ve set up custom naming so that I can highlight them all and apply a name such as:

    wide clip 1
    wide clip 2
    etc

    However, since upgrading to 10.0.3, when I apply a custom name to multiple clips, the clips become completely jumbled up. So the first clip in the event might be given the ‘wide clip 5’ name and the second clip, the ‘clip 15’ name and so on. Any settings that might have got changed?
